The area of a square can be tripled by increasing the length and width by 10 inches. What is the original length of the square?

The new square has length: 10 + l, where l is the original length of the square, and it's area is (10 + l)^2;
So, we solve the equation: 3 x l^2 = (10 + l)^2;
Then, 3 x l^2 = 100 + 20 x l + l^2;
Finally, 2xl^2 - 20xl - 100 = 0;  / ÷2;
l^2 - 10l - 50 = 0 (we use the quadratic equation formula);
The only positive solution is l = 5(1+ \sqrt{3} );

In rectangle nice, the base is 2x and the height is x+1. the perimeter is 53 feet. find the height

The perimeter equation for a rectangle is two times the base plus two times the height.
2B + 2H=P

Plug in the known values and solve for x.
2(2x) + 2(x+1)=53
4x+2x+2=53
6x=51
x=8.5

Now that we know what x is, put it back into the formula for the height of the rectangle to find the final answer.
H= x+1
H=8.5+1
H=9.5 ft
